Minutes — Management Meeting, Caldris Appliances

Present: finance team leads; chaired by R. Osmark.

Warranty costs on the Nordvale heater line ran 22% over forecast, driven by valve returns. Provision increased for the remaining quarters. Supplier recovery talks under way; outcome expected next month. Finance to model three recovery scenarios. Broader implications are outlined in the confidential note below.

board note of yageg-yadug: The northern region missed its Framir quota by 13.1 percent last quarter. Lamathek Freight plans to raise the Quenael list price by 30.2 percent in March. The pricing group signed off on a budget of $133.5 million for Project Novok. The renewal with Gilethek Foods closes at $60.0 million a year, 2.7 percent above the last contract.

## Tuning

The Varnwick trainer ships with a lightweight GPU memory profiler that samples allocator stats every step. Enable it with the `--mem-trace` flag; overhead is under 2% on the Helios cluster. Maintainers should re-run the profiler after any change to batch sharding, since peak usage shifts with fragmentation. The defaults below were chosen from profiling runs on 40GB cards. The current tuning constants are:

constants for yagaf-taweg:
WEIGHTS = {
    "belael": 881,
    "pelael": 167,
    "ulaix": 116,
}

// BREAKER_THRESHOLD is how many consecutive failures we tolerate from
// the Quillfeather pricing API before the breaker trips and we serve
// cached quotes. Yes, five feels low, but Quillfeather flaps hard when
// it flaps, and half-open probes every 30s recover us fast enough.
// Don't bump this past ten without checking cache staleness limits in
// the Marrowgate config, or support will get angry about stale prices.
// If the breaker trips in prod, grab the trace token pinned right below
// before paging anyone.

trace token, yajef-bajeg: htk3_b5d